通过计划任务简单备份Discuz!NT站点和数据库

来源: 作者: 2007-12-03 出处:pcdog.com

dos  sql server  数据库  

通过计划任务简单备份discuznt站点和数据库
 
写2个批处理文件如下:
webbackup.bat
"C:\Program Files\WinRAR\rar.exe" u -r -ver -pyoupassword e:\backup\webbackup "d:\wwwroot"

dbbackup.bat
net stop MSSQLSERVER
"C:\Program Files\WinRAR\rar.exe" u -r -ver -pyoupassword e:\backup\dbbackup "c:\Microsoft SQL Server\MSSQL\data"
net start MSSQLSERVER

然后把这两个批处理脚本放到计划任务里执行,时间定在访问量比较小的夜里或凌晨.

简单说下几个参数的含义:
"C:\Program Files\WinRAR\rar.exe" u -r -ver -pyoupassword e:\backup\webbackup "d:\wwwroot"
~~~~~~~~~~~~~~~~~~~~  ~ ~  ~~ ~~~~~~~~~ ~~~~~~~~~~~~~  ~~~~~~~~~
                      1                      2  3  4    5           6             7
1这个就是winrar目录下的dos版压缩命令
2更新压缩文件中的文件
3递归子目录
4使用版本策略(利用这个做增量)
5指定压缩文件的密码为youpassword
6保存的文件名为webbackup.rar
7需要备份的目录 


更多内容请看PCdog.com--MySQL数据备份  数据库备份与恢复  数据库备份知识专题
上一篇:Discuz!论坛后台备份完全规范
下一篇:Windows Vista中用NTBackup创建的TBK备份文件